Description

"In this history of "the gospel of education," W. Norton Grubb and Marvin Lazerson reveal the allure, and the fallacy, of a longstanding American faith: that more schooling for more people is the remedy for all our social and economic problems and the central purpose of education is preparation for the workplace."--Jacket.
